  1. Jack Churchill. John Malcolm Thorpe Fleming Churchill, DSO & Bar, MC & Bar (16 September 1906 – 8 March 1996) was a British Army officer. Nicknamed "Fighting Jack Churchill" and "Mad Jack", he fought in the Second World War with a longbow, a basket-hilted Scottish broadsword, and a set of bagpipes .

  4. Jan 31, 2018 · Before the outbreak of war in 1939, Jack was in Oslo, Norway, competing in the World Archery Championships. In ’39, the championship was in its eighth year, and it still runs today, but during the war years it did not run, and Jack Churchill had to find another venue to display his abilities with this particular weapon.

Dec 9, 2018 · Jack Churchill represented Britain at the 1939 World Archery Championships He was educated at King William’s College on the Isle of Man, and later he graduated from the Royal Military College at Sandhurst in 1926 after which he served in the Manchester Regiment stationed in Burma.
